The Aloisio Magalhães Museum of Modern Art, also known as MAMAM, is situated in Recife, the capital city of the Brazilian state of Pernambuco. The museum is recognized as a reference center for modern and contemporary visual arts, making it a significant destination for art enthusiasts.
MAMAM spans three floors and includes seven exhibition rooms. The museum also features a specialized library in modern and contemporary art, a technical reserve, an auditorium, and an internal courtyard. In total, the museum covers an area of 1,800 square meters.
The exhibition halls at MAMAM are used for temporary exhibitions. These exhibitions can be proposed by the museum itself, planned in partnership with other institutions, or they can be national and international touring exhibitions of significance.
The collection at MAMAM consists of 1,192 works by a variety of artists. The majority of these works have a modern and contemporary profile, reflecting the museum's focus on modern and contemporary visual arts.
